Use Your 3PL to Help You Build a Resilient Supply Chain

Over the past several years, supply chain resiliency has gone from an academic concept to a major boardroom-level concern for U.S. companies. From the U.S.-China trade war to the COVID-19 pandemic to climate change, business leaders now understand the importance of bolstering their procurement and logistics activities against unexpected disruption. The solution to resiliency can be summed up in one word: More. More visibility. More transparency among partners. More resources. More staff. More technology. U.S. Markets Where You Can Still Afford a Warehouse

The cost of renting a warehouse in the United States has skyrocketed in the past two years, while vacancy has plummeted to record lows. A booming e-commerce sector, reshoring manufacturers, and other contributing factors have kept pushing demand higher. Meanwhile, a global pandemic, unprecedented supply chain disruptions, and a labor shortage have limited the ability of industrial real estate stakeholders to deliver new inventory.
